Ah~ the fall season, when girls go back to school and dream of having an anime boyfriend. Decided to watch more new shows than I was originally interested in. The following posts are in order of entertainment value.

Photobucket

Tonari no Kaibutsu-kun 1! The funny shoujo story this season.

+ Excellent production
+ I have no idea who the seiyuu are, but the voice acting is pretty good.
- Standard shoujo humor

Quick impression~ Confession and kiss in the first episode...refreshingly quick progress for a high school shoujo story. A cold-hearted, school-oriented girl attracts the attention of the school bully who is actually a simple-minded (but secretly book-smart) boy who just has a hard time making friends (of course). While nothing surprisingly new about this show, I did enjoy the fist in the face scene.

Photobucket

Sukitte Ii na yo 1! Kiss and confession again in the first episode...modern shoujo characteristics?

+ Excellent production
- Standard shoujo scenarios

Quick impression~ The most popular boy in school becomes interested in the girl who has no friends. She hates him at first. It starts with the standard misunderstanding, and the 'boy saving the girl' scene; reminds me of Kimi ni Todoke or Hana Yori Dango. You can probably predict the whole show, but it had some cute moments and the attractiveness of the characters will undoubtedly attract popularity. This tries to be the more serious romantic anime this season in comparison to Tonari no Kaibutsu-kun.

Photobucket


Kamisama Hajimemashita 1! more tsundere...

+/- Mediocre production

Quick impression~ A young girl abandoned by her debt-ridden father finds herself living in a temple as the Earth deity by mistake. A fox deity, a servant of the previous deity, refuses to acknowledge her. ...Feels like a shoujo-esque version of Inuyasha.

Ah! the fall season when boys go back to school and dream of living in an RPG or being surrounded by girls. Throw in some bromance and yay, I'm there. (Part 1...the good)

Photobucket


Magi 1! Aladdin and Alibaba...?

+ Cute production
+ Feel-good kids show

Quick impression~ Aladdin is a naive little pervert who likes to fondle boobs, even man-boobs...who knew? He meets Alibaba who dreams of wealth. They form a friendship. Aladdin also has a djinn friend and it sounds like they wish to befriend other djinn who are stuck in dungeon towers...something like that. Gotta love the kids' shounen genre; humor and charm, as always.

Photobucket

Zetsuen no Tempest 1! Boys with magic and a funny princess

+ Decent production
+ Almost interesting

Quick impression~ A young, lethargic boy misses his bff and gets caught up in something when bff returns with magical powers. There's a mysterious disease turning people into metal spreading in the city, and a cult trying to bring something destructive to the city. For some reason Mashiro's girlfriend comment switched the BL potential on. Enough hints at a story were thrown out to make me interested in seeing this through.

Photobucket


Little Busters 1! a group of friends in high school

+ Nice characters
- Voice actors are too old for their characters
+ Funny

Quick impression~ The five characters have been friends since they were little. They would pretend to vanquish evil around the neighborhood; cute flashback. It's the last year of high school for the leader of the group and they try to hold on to their past while they can. In episode 1 Kyousuke wants them to form a baseball team. The characters are mischevious and funny. And the writers don't try to kill you with fanservice.

Photobucket

Code Breaker1! shounen genre please don't fail me..

+ Decent production
+/- Iffy episode

Quick impression~ The cool girl at school takes interest in the new transfer student whom she witnessed burning people alive. He works for someone and uses a power to burn people. I like how the episode ended with the boy burning the girl...we're not falling for that. Poor dog. Man, dogs are not faring well this season. Anyway, I get a Weiss Kreuz feeling from the group of characters...but the episode wasn't really that bad.

Ah! the fall season when boys go back to school and dream of living in an RPG or being surrounded by girls. Throw in some bromance and yay, I'm there. (Part 2...the not-so-great)

Photobucket

K 1! a show that will be hard to google.

+ Decent production
- but annoying style, blah bluish tint and blurry scenes
+ BL potential is high

Quick impression~ A young man and his gang have a reddish firey power. They fight against a uniformed group who have swords and a water-type power. Cut to a young white-haired young boy and his day at school....snooze for half of an episode. Then the gang comes after him, and then he is saved; and blushes so prettily. Despite the boring episode, it did pick up near the end. The attactive character design will keep many people interested.

Photobucket

JoJo's Bizarre Adventure 1! Joestar is an awesome name!

- Mediocre production
+/- Comic-book storytelling style
+ Intriguing 1980's vibe...

Quick impression~ A poor boy, Dio Brando, is invited to live with the Joestar family due to a debt. He strives to make Jonathan Joestar (Jojo)'s life miserable while being the perfect person in front of everyone else including Jojo's father; aw, poor dog. There's something entertaining about the dramatic way of the studio decided to animate this story which is probably a bad thing, since it seems like it wants to be a serious drama. Like Zetman, the characters are overzealous in their good and evil personalities. The story is exaggerated by the comic-book like text and stills. While not the smoothest production this season, it's one of the most interesting.

Photobucket

Chuunibyou demo Koi ga Shitai 1! same character designers/production team as K'ON and Haruhi.

+ More amusing than expected

Quick impression~ A young boy starts high school with the intention of blending in. A young girl who thinks she is living in a fantasy world tries to draw him back into being a dork. While the geek humor works, I'm not impressed enough to continue to watch.

Photobucket

Shin Sekai Yori 1! Splat, splat!

+ Intriguing opening and beginning to the episode
- 2nd half of the episode falls flat
+ Lovely backgrounds
- Dull character designs with ugly school uniforms

Quick impression~ A young girl develops powers, has her powers suppressed and then enrolls in a school for kids who have powers. There's an undercurrent of a dark mystery and the adults are definitely hiding something from the students. Can't say I really care to see what happens to the young girl. Hope she gets eaten by the evil cat-like monster.

Photobucket

BTOOOM! 1! bu-TOOM...fannypacks! and boobs!

- Boring
- Terribly slow main character

Quick impression~ A young NEET who'd rather play BTOOOM than find a job finds himself stranded on an island a fannypack full of bombs and a gem embeded in his hand; it's real-life BTOOOM. The episode ends with a well-endowed young blond bathing in a stream. I guess they've got their audience now.
